POSITION RESPONSIBILITIES

Seeking an experienced recruiter to support our Corporate Office hiring needs. This full lifecycle recruiting role partners with high-level executives, senior hiring managers, and the corporate office to design and execute talent acquisition strategies for early career, experienced, and leadership positions. The TABP acts as a trusted talent advisor, delivering data driven hiring, building robust pipelines, and championing an inclusive, best in class candidate experience aligned with our values and mission. This is a fantastic opportunity to be part of a strong team of TA professionals in a best-in-class talent acquisition organization.

Responsibilities:

Provides full-life cycle recruiting, to include screening, qualifying, interviewing and managing candidate relationships while advising hiring managers through the assessment and selection process. Accurately assesses candidates for cultural, competency and skill fit, quickly synthesizes candidate and hiring manager feedback and routinely pre-closes candidates to ensure high acceptance rates. Acts as a business partner by advising hiring managers on effective interviewing techniques and collaborates with others throughout the organization to ensure a smooth process and meeting required business objectives. Possesses the business acumen to influence key stakeholders, develop trusting relationships and effects business outcomes. Effectively leverages other functional areas as well as utilizes data and market intelligence when advising the business and executing staffing strategies. Understands and adheres to compliance, diversity and talent acquisition processes. Exhibits the actions and behaviors that demonstrate the Leadership Characteristics.
